Description
From the outside, it's broad, balanced, confident - and unmistakably Richmond.
Inside, the sense of space is immediate. Ceilings soar, light moves freely, and the proportions give everything room to breathe. It's crisp and precise in its finish, but never clinical-original features carefully preserved and, where possible, enhanced, while rich timber flooring brings warmth and flow. There's a polish to it that feels closer to a swish hotel than a typical family house, yet it never loses its comfort.
The two reception rooms on the upper ground floor are a case in point. Both generous, beautifully detailed, with enormous sash windows, centrepiece fireplaces and perfect cornicing holding everything in place. They have a certain formality-but they're open, softened, and instantly liveable. Rooms to enjoy as much as admire.
In the rear reception, a section of glazing beside the open staircase introduces a subtle architectural note, while keeping you connected to the lower ground floor-never quite cut off from what's going on.
Then, a few steps down, everything opens out. The lower ground floor is where the house loosens. A wide, flowing kitchen, dining and living space-bright, sociable and instinctively easy to use. French doors open onto a deep paved terrace, extending the space outwards and making the transition to the garden feel effortless.
Out here, the garden is generous, attractive and refreshingly practical. A broad lawn edged with planting, trees and shrubs gives it shape without overworking it, while the terrace is made for al fresco dining, long afternoons or simply a quiet spot in the sun. A space that works just as well for children as it does for slower moments.
Upstairs, five bedrooms are arranged across two floors-each one generously sized. The upper levels have a calm, sumptuous quality, balancing scale with comfort in a way that feels both considered and easy.
What stands out is how complete it all feels. Immaculate, carefully thought through and entirely without compromise, this is a house that's ready from day one - waiting for a new family to step in and make it their own.
